In the same area of Oslo hotels as the Kon-Tiki Museum and Frammuseet, the Norwegian Maritime Museum (Norsk Sjøfartsmuseum) is right on the edge of the Oslo Fjord. Full of seafaring exhibits, collections of unique paintings, and an panorama film that takes visitors from hotels in Oslo along the entire Norwegian coastline in just 20 minutes, this is a museum that all members of the family can enjoy. The film includes fabulous scenery and enchanting music and cruises right along the coast. You can even get a feel of what old sailing ships and steam vessels were like on the interior, viewing objects from old ships and replicas on display.
Other displays that can be enjoyed by guests of Oslo cheap hotels include traditional wooden fishing boats, tackle, and other artifacts, as well as temporary exhibits like Norway’s oldest boat, a 2200 year-old Bronze age log boat.
